visual evoked potentials
Electrophysiological signals recorded from the visual cortex in response to visual stimulation. VEPs assess the functional integrity of the visual pathways from the retina via the optic nerves to the occipital cortex. Electrodes placed on the scalp measure the electrical activity elicited by flash, pattern reversal, or pattern onset/offset stimuli. Abnormalities in VEP waveform latencies or amplitudes can indicate dysfunction within the visual system.
